Oral question asked in the House of Lords, by Earl of Longford (Labour). It was answered by Baroness Blatch (Conservative) on Tuesday, 18 June 1996.
Blatch, Baroness
- Question
- If HMGovt agree with conclusion of House of Commons Home Affairs Select Committee that Home Sec should no longer have responsibility for setting tariff for life sentence prisoners and taking decisions on their release. -
